Understanding Trenchless Technology

What Is Trenchless Technology?

Trenchless technology describes a set of techniques utilized to install or fix underground pipes with minimal surface area interruption. Unlike traditional methods that need extensive excavation, trenchless methods permit the setup of pipelines without the need for large trenches. This technique not just lowers labor costs however likewise reduces ecological impact.

The Advancement of Trenchless Methods

Historically, pipeline setup involved digging up roadways and landscapes, causing considerable disturbances. However, as urban areas expanded and populations grew, the requirement for effective infrastructure options became apparent. Trenchless technology emerged as a reaction to these difficulties, progressing from basic auger boring strategies to innovative approaches like horizontal directional drilling (HDD) and pipe bursting.

Key Components of Trenchless Technology

The success of trenchless technology counts on a number of essential components:

  • Directional Drilling Equipment: This machinery allows exact drilling along an established path.
  • Pipes: Materials such as PVC or HDPE are commonly utilized for their resilience and resistance.
  • Grouting Materials: Used in various applications to fill spaces around installed pipes.

Each element plays a vital role in making sure effective pipeline setups while decreasing disruption.

Applications of Trenchless Technology

Pipeline Installation in Urban Areas

Urban environments pose unique obstacles for pipeline installation due to existing infrastructure. Trenchless technology permits utility business to install new drain lines or change aging water lines without wrecking streets or disrupting businesses.

Benefits of Urban Pipeline Installation

  • Reduced Traffic Disruption: Since there's no comprehensive digging required, traffic congestion can be minimized.
  • Lower Restoration Costs: Less surface disruption indicates that remediation costs reduce significantly.

Sewer Pipeline Installation Utilizing Trenchless Methods

Sewer pipe setups traditionally include substantial excavation work. With trenchless technology, however, setting up sewage system pipelines becomes less invasive.

Techniques Utilized in Drain Pipe Installation

  1. Horizontal Directional Drilling (HDD): A popular approach for installing brand-new sewer lines under barriers like roads and rivers.
  2. Pipe Bursting: An efficient technique where new pipes are pulled through existing ones while breaking them apart.

These methods not only decrease building and construction time but likewise boost public security by restricting excavation-related hazards.

Water Line Installation with Minimal Disruption

Water line installations deal with similar difficulties as sewage system lines do; however, trenchless technologies offer services that prevent service interruptions.

Advantages of Water Line Installations

  • Speedy Execution: Jobs can be completed quickly compared to conventional excavation methods.
  • Environmental Preservation: Decreased soil disintegration and disturbance contribute favorably to regional ecosystems.

Trenchless Pipe Repair work Techniques

Why Choose Trenchless Pipeline Repair?

As aging infrastructures deal with degeneration with time, trenchless pipeline repair work techniques provide an effective option for extending the life of existing pipelines without extensive excavation.

Common Factors for Pipe Repair

  1. Corrosion
  2. Tree root intrusion
  3. Structural failures

Utilizing trenchless techniques not just saves money however likewise minimizes the environmental footprint associated with conventional repair work methods.

Types of Trenchless Pipe Repair Work Methods

Several techniques fall under the umbrella of trenchless pipe repair:

  1. Cured-in-Place Piping (CIPP): A liner is inserted into existing pipelines and treated in location using heat or UV light.

  2. Pipe Bursting: Old pipelines are broken apart while at the same time pulling new pipelines into place.

  3. Sliplining: New pipes are inserted into existing ones with very little disruption.

Benefits of Each Method

Each method comes with special benefits fit to different situations:

|Method|Advantages|| ----------------|------------------------------------------------|| CIPP|Economical; very little disturbance|| Pipeline Bursting|Enables immediate replacement|| Sliplining|Preserves structural integrity|

Environmental Effect of Trenchless Technology

Reducing Surface Disturbance

One significant advantage of trenchless technology is its ability to decrease surface area disturbances considerably compared to traditional excavation techniques which can cause soil erosion and environment destruction.

Environmental Benefits Include:

  1. Lower carbon emissions due to lowered equipment use
  2. Preservation of green spaces
  3. Protection versus waterway contamination during installations

By mitigating damage triggered by conventional digging practices, trenchless technologies support sustainable development efforts focused on safeguarding our planet's resources.
